{"paper":{"title":"Following the state of an evaporating charged black hole into the quantum gravity regime","license":"http://creativecommons.org/licenses/by/4.0/","headline":"","cross_cats":[],"primary_cat":"hep-th","authors_text":"Anna Biggs","submitted_at":"2025-03-03T21:04:05Z","abstract_excerpt":"We study the energy probability density function of an evaporating near-extremal charged black hole. At sufficiently low energies, such black holes experience large quantum metric fluctuations in the $AdS_{2}$ throat which are governed by a Schwarzian action. These fluctuations modify Hawking evaporation rates, and therefore also affect how the black hole state evolves over time. In previous work on Schwarzian-corrected Hawking radiation, the black hole was taken to be in the microcanonical or canonical ensemble [arXiv:2411.03447].
